I currently have a Github Actions workflow setup with the following trigger:
on:
pull_request:
paths:
- 'myFolder/*.yml'
I want this workflow to run on pull request events where a file matching with myfolder/*.yml
has been changed. While this workflow does run on pull request events where this file has changed, it also runs on subsequent events even if they do not make any further changes.
The workflow this trigger is for runs a process using configuration from within the yml files and so if no changes happen to any of these files between commits (even if other files that do not match the filter are changed), the result will always be the same and does not need to be run.
I looked through the documentation for Github Actions and could not find anything that exactly matches my situation so would appreciate some help and pointers.
A simplified version with some name changes of the full workflow yml is:
name: Read yml files
on:
pull_request:
paths:
- 'myFolder/*.yml'
jobs:
promote: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
name: Read files
steps:
- uses: actions/checkout@v2
with:
fetch-depth: 0
- name: Read
run: npm run read-yml
